2. Importance to research from a biopharmaceutical processing perspective
Freezing and thawing facilitate manufacturing flexibility, and when products are in the frozen state, they are more stable. Freezing-thawing is commonly useful for the long-term storage of cells or tissue at low temperatures. However, the freezing and thawing cycles can damage protein and varies depending on thawing, where slow thawing of frozen cells is associated with a lower risk of cell survival. Furthermore, repeated freezing and thawing can reduce maximal activity.
Downstream processing (DSP) is used to derive homogenous protein products from cells, tissue culture, or plant tissues, and the final products should have the required purity and concentration. Downstream analyses help to determine how biological and environmental variability affects protein products. Repeated freezing and thawing cycles can cause damage to the protein structures. Using more innovative downstream processing technology identifying potential bottlenecks and get protein purification to the required level would improve efficiency in downstream processing (Singh and Herzer, 2017).
